I decided to give me Nikon D810 a try out with my 600f4 and 1.4tc as i had never tried this combo on this camera.The camera was bought for landscapes and has been set up for the 14-24 and 24-70 lenses. Not the usual images of the moon as it was in the waning gibbous phase however it allows some decent details on the right side.I made the mistake of trying out low shutter speeds which hasn't helped so higher speeds the next time. This camera allows a decent sized crop an keep many details hence wanting to try it out.
